Young activists are staging a protest in front of US Senate Minority Leader Chuck Schumer’s office in New York City, urging the Democratic Party to actively oppose President-elect Donald Trump’s policies or forgo their support, advocacy group All of Us member Raider Olsen told Sputnik.

NEW YORK (Sputnik) — More than sixty people gathered in front of Schumer's office in midtown Manhattan, but the number has been steadily growing.

"Democrats [should] grow a spine. Our generation is drawing a stark line in the sand," Olsen said. "Democrats, you must pick a side: Trump or all of us."

The protesters are demanding that Schumer and other key Democrats in the US Congress block the nomination of Trump’s picks for the new cabinet, particularly the nomination of Republican Senator Jeff Sessions as the next US attorney general.

The protesters have displayed a large banner "Democrats, Block Trump's Racist Agenda" and chanted slogans, including "Not one step back," and "Forward together."

Schumer as well as other senior Democratic lawmakers have came under severe criticism by progressives for inaction in the face of what protesters perceive is racial injustice, failure to support the working class and sweeping political control of large corporations.

Protester Harry Blaze told Sputnik that Democrats like Schumer have taken young voters and people of color for granted, and conned working class voters in favor of Wall Street interests.

"Once again, they’re putting our lives and democracy on the line by considering compromises with Trump. They may be bought by Wall Street — but we won’t let them sell us out to an authoritarian," Blaze stated.

Many protesters blame establishment Democrats for Trump's victory in the 2016 presidential election. They claim the Democratic Party is out of touch with ordinary Americans and has effectively paved the way for electing a radical and incompetent president.

"We have to build a better America and that starts here in New York," protester Michael Bright said. "Establishment Democrats abandoned working families like mine, opening the door to Trump's false populism."

The protesters said they plan to deliver a petition with more than 200,000 signatures to Schumer, urging him to take direct action against Trump’s policies.
